Baby Song is a music-based program for Parents and their babies and/or toddlers aged 0-3

4 Thursdays March 12, 19,26 & April 2 – 9:30 am – 10:30 am

At: The Salvation Army, Barrie Citadel 151 Lillian Crescent, Barrie Questions: jeanette.martin@salvationarmy.ca
